Q: Is 101,346 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 101,346 is a composite number.

Why is 101,346 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 101,346 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 7 14 19 21 38 42 57 114 127 133 254 266 381 399 762 798 889 1,778 2,413 2,667 4,826 5,334 7,239 14,478 16,891 33,782 50,673 and 101,346, with no remainder.

Since 101,346 cannot be divided by just 1 and 101,346, it is a composite number.
